Description
- High-side voltage-to-current (V-I) converter. This high-side voltage-to-current (V-I) converter delivers a well-regulated current to a ground referenced load. The design utilizes a two-stage approach to allow the high-side current source to accept a ground-referenced input. The first stage uses an Op-Amp and n-channel MOSFET to translate the ground-referenced input to a supply-referenced signal. The supply-referenced signal drives the second stage Op-Amp that controls the gate of a p-channel MOSFET to regulate the load current
